Understanding the Shift: From Traditional Loyalty to Gamified Engagement
Historically, restaurants have relied on traditional loyalty programs—stamps, discounts, and points—to incentivize repeat visits. While these methods remain relevant, industry data shows that digital engagement strategies outperform traditional methods in terms of customer lifetime value (CLV) and satisfaction. According to a 2022 survey by National Restaurant Association, 68% of consumers reported that they are more likely to visit a restaurant that offers a fun, interactive experience via their smartphone.
Gamification, specifically, leverages the innate human love for play, competition, and rewards, transforming passive dining into active participation. Interactive games, prizes, and reward quests have been proven to boost customer visits, increase average spend, and foster social sharing—key drivers of growth in the digital age.

The Strategic Edge: Combining Mobile Engagement with Data-Driven Insights
While fun and entertainment are foundational to gamified promotions, their ultimate value lies in the data they generate. Restaurant operators can analyze in-app activity to identify high-value customers, popular menu items, and effective promotional periods. This data-driven approach allows for more targeted marketing, optimized menu offerings, and personalized customer service—all hallmarks of a premium digital brand.
Furthermore, integrating mobile apps with existing point-of-sale systems and customer relationship management (CRM) platforms ensures a cohesive view of customer interactions, fostering long-term relationships rooted in personalized engagement.
